Sinopsis

In the depths of despair, a young woman embarks on a harrowing journey through the labyrinth of anorexia, bingeing, and bulimia. "Hunger's Journey: A Story of Pain and Triumph" delves into the complexities of eating disorders, shedding light on the relentless struggle against an insidious adversary that threatens to consume body, mind, and spirit.

With unflinching honesty, the author bares her soul, recounting the insidious onset of an eating disorder, its subtle whispers morphing into deafening demands that dictate every aspect of her existence. We follow her as she navigates the treacherous terrain of self-denial, the torturous cycle of bingeing and purging, and the profound impact on her physical and mental health.

As the eating disorder tightens its grip, we witness the erosion of self-worth, the isolation and withdrawal from loved ones, and the relentless battle against a formidable foe. We become privy to the inner turmoil, the self-loathing, and the desperate attempts to quell the insatiable hunger that gnaws at her soul.

Yet, amidst the darkness, a flicker of hope emerges. With unwavering determination, the author embarks on a quest for recovery, a path fraught with challenges, setbacks, and moments of despair. We accompany her as she confronts the underlying issues that fueled the eating disorder, unraveling the tangled threads of trauma, insecurity, and perfectionism that have held her captive.

With unwavering resolve, the author takes courageous steps towards healing. We witness the gradual mending of her relationship with food and her body, the rediscovery of self-love and self-acceptance, and the emergence of a newfound sense of purpose and meaning in life.

"Hunger's Journey" is an unflinching exploration of the devastating impact of eating disorders, a poignant testament to the strength of the human spirit, and an inspiring call to action for a world free from these insidious afflictions. It is a story that will resonate with anyone who has been touched by the pain of an eating disorder, offering hope, understanding, and a powerful reminder that recovery is possible.

    ABOUT THE ORIGINAL BOOK 
    "Flight Behavior" by Barbara Kingsolver tells the story of Dellarobia, a woman living in rural Appalachia whose life is disrupted by the sudden appearance of monarch butterflies in her area. The novel explores Dellarobia's personal transformation as she grapples with her family, her community, and the unexpected ecological event unfolding on her doorstep. The narrative follows Dellarobia's engagement with a team of scientists, which brings her new perspectives on the natural world and the concept of climate change. As the story progresses, she begins to understand that the butterflies’ unusual behavior is not just a beautiful sight, but a symptom of larger environmental issues. Dellarobia questions her deeply rooted beliefs and begins to navigate her new role in the community, her family, and the world.

    Since the latter part of the twentieth century, breakthroughs in science, like advancements in brain imaging, have sparked a growing fascination with the intersection of emotions and neurobiology. Researchers have come to acknowledge the close connection between the brain and the immune system, the detrimental impact of chronic stress on the human body, and the significant correlation between emotions and health issues such as heart disease. 
    Before this scientific awakening, there was an undue emphasis on academic intelligence by researchers. This bias ignored the reality that intelligence is not a reliable predictor of success and happiness. Instead, emotional intelligence emerges as a more accurate indicator of life trajectory. It encompasses psychological resilience, the ability to persevere in the face of challenges, impulse control, and social skills like empathy. 
    Contrary to earlier beliefs that emotional intelligence was an inherent trait, recent research has revealed it to be a capacity rather than an absolute characteristic. Nevertheless, the formative stage for emotional intelligence is primarily in early childhood. A baby receiving nurturing care is more likely to develop a positive outlook, while a neglected baby may struggle with challenges later in life. Although tendencies toward optimism or pessimism take root early, they can still evolve later on, influenced by one's social network, as emotions tend to be contagious. 
    It's crucial to recognize that complete control over emotions is not feasible. Emotions are a result of the brain processing external feedback and are not consciously regulated. However, individuals can control how they respond to their emotions. The initial step in effective emotional management is being aware of one's emotions, forming the foundation for emotional intelligence.
